Output 89699dda5ba9956054170acf300e0738da0e664ceb2cf7d7cbcb7e5c7ea1e82b:66

value
14348907
script pubkey
OP_0 OP_PUSHBYTES_20 daba7675cbc5421e7225b334a7fdbaba756b12d3
address
bc1qm2a8vawtc4ppuu39kv620ld6hf6kkykn9kzj2w
transaction
89699dda5ba9956054170acf300e0738da0e664ceb2cf7d7cbcb7e5c7ea1e82b